Abstract

An evaluation of Benin education system reveals that the system has a poor internal and external efficiency as is shown by the tow rate of successful candidates, the high rates of dropouts and unsuccessful candidates in primary and secondary cycles as well as the growing number of unemployed diploma holders. The crisis is exacerbated by a growing demographic pressure The author makes suggestions as to how to improve the system His argument is that syllabuses for secondary and university education should be professionalised and that there should be more adequacy between the Benin education system and the objectives of political, economic and social development.
